Answer to Question 1

Specifically, grammar is the study of language in terms of noticing regular patterns. These patterns relate to the functions and relationships of words in a sentence. They extend as broadly to the level of discourse and narrowly to the pronunciation and meaning of individual words. In your English courses, you may have been introduced to prescriptive grammar. This kind of grammar prescribes the correct ways in which to structure the use of written and spoken language. Of greater interest to psycholinguists is descriptive grammar, in which an attempt is made to describe the structures, functions, and relationships of words in language.

Answer to Question 2

Four areas of study have contributed greatly to an understanding of psycholinguistics:
 Linguistics, the study of language structure and change
 Neurolinguistics, the study of the relationships among the brain, cognition, and language
 Sociolinguistics, the study of the relationship between social behavior and language
 Computational linguistics and psycholinguistics, the study of language via computational methods
